The countdown is on as MSC Seaview, the most technological ship ever built in Italy, will be baptized on 2 June in Civitavecchia (Rome). MSC Cruises‘ newest ship will spend her inaugural summer season sailing the Western Mediterranean before seting sail to her winter home in South America.

This summer MSC Seaview will be sailing weekly cruises in the Western Mediterranean visiting Barcelona, Marseilles, Valletta and the Italian cities of Genoa , Naples and Messina. At the end of the summer season MSC Seaview will move to South America to offer cruises to the most fascinating places in Brazil.

MSC Seaview is the sister of MSC Seaside, which was baptized last December in Miami by her godmother and Italian movielegend Sophia Loren.

Characterized by an unmistakable design, MSC Seaview is equipped with an outdoor promenade that runs around the ship placed on the lower decks, offering cruise passengers the unique experience of being in contact with the sea.

MSC SEAVIEW BY THE NUMBERS:

154,000 gross tons

323 meters in length

11 restaurants

19 bars & lounges

360° promenade that runs around the ship bringing guests in touch with the sea

5.179 total passenger capacity

2,066 cabins for passengers

1,413 crew members

 

MSC Seaview is currently under construction at the Fincantieri shipyard in Monfalcone and will be completed at the end of May.
